Output 1835af5cd61b1afe51402393008561b66917feaa456371d213ebf1b8bc272949:93

value
32664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b7dcbf9d8141ad9504966a14265aef5ef709377 OP_EQUAL
address
3FsBMnqLoE84YErPi493pacxUgnjxw4usX
transaction
1835af5cd61b1afe51402393008561b66917feaa456371d213ebf1b8bc272949
spent
true